Compare all specifications:
1987 Chevrolet Corvette | 2007 Honda Odyssey | |
Make | Chevrolet | Honda |
Model | Corvette | Odyssey |
Year Released | 1987 | 2007 |
Body Type | Convertible | Minivan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5735 cc | 3469 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 245 HP | 244 HP |
Engine RPM | 4400 RPM | 5750 RPM |
Torque | 467 Nm | 325 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3200 RPM | 4500 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 101.6 mm | 89 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 88.4 mm | 93 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.5:1 | 10.0:1 |
Drive Type | Rear |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 7 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1518 kg | 1418 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4490 mm | 5110 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1810 mm | 1960 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1190 mm | 1780 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2450 mm | 3010 mm |
